Service vouchers in Brussels: 2026 prices and rules
Since 1 January 2026, service vouchers bought in the Brussels Region no longer give any tax reduction at all. Here is what applies today.

What changed
Tax relief is abolished for any voucher bought from 1 January 2026. Vouchers bought before that date keep their tax reduction of 15%, limited to 172 vouchers per person. 2025 is the last assessment year concerned: Pluxee sends the certificate before 1 March 2026, and the amount is pre-filled in Tax-on-web.
Administrative fees are now free of any cap. Since 2026, accredited companies may charge them with no regulatory ceiling, but they cannot be unreasonable. They must be paid separately (never with vouchers), explicitly accepted by the client, and must correspond to real costs that are justified and documented.
